Ahmad b. al-Hasan al-Qattan narrated to us. He said: Al-Hasan b. `Ali al-Sikri narrated to us. He said: Muhammad b. Zakariyya al-Basri narrated to us. He said: Muhammad b. `Ammara narrated to us from his father. He said: I said to al-Sadiq Ja`far b. Muhammad عليه السلام: Inform me of the passing of Musa b. `Imran عليه السلام. So, he said: When he met his fate, and depleted his term, and was cut away from food, the Angel of Death met him and said to him: “Peace be unto you, O he who Allah has spoken to.” So, Musa عليه السلام said to him: “And also with you. Who are you?” So, he said: “I am the Angel of Death.” He said: “What brings you?” He said: “I have come to take your soul.” So, Musa عليه السلام said to him: “Where will you take my soul out from?” He said: “From your mouth.” Musa said to him: “How, when I have spoken to my Lord [with these lips]?” He said: “Then [I will take your soul] from your hands.” He said: “How, when I have carried the Torah with them?” He said: “Then from your feet.” He said: “How, when I have walked upon Mount Sinai with them?” He said: “Then from your eyes.” He said: “How, while I still look to my Lord with continuous hope?” He said: “Then from your ears.” He said: “How, when I have heard the words of my Lord with them?” So, Allah revealed to the Angel of Death, instructing him not to take his soul until he himself wanted death. And the Angel of Death left him and allowed Musa عليه السلام to remain as long as Allah wanted after that. And he called Yusha` b. Nun, deputed him, and ordered him to guard his role, and recommended that he deputes someone after him who can take charge of the role. And Musa عليه السلام went away from his community, and in his seclusion, he passed by a man who was digging a grave. So, he asked him: “Can I watch you dig this grave?” So, the man said to him: “Of course”. So, he watched him until he dug the grave. Then, Musa b. `Imran lay down in it so that he may see how it was, then the cover was unveiled for him and he saw his place in Paradise. So, he said: “O my Lord! Let me be passed to you.” So, the Angel of Death took his soul in his place, buried him in the grave, and threw the dust onto him. The one who dug the grave was an angel in a human form, and that was in the wilderness. Then a caller called in the heavens, “Musa, the one whom Allah has spoken to, has died. So, which person does not die?” So, my father narrated to me from my grandfather from his father عليه السلام that the Messenger of Allah صلى الله عليه وعلى آله وسلم was asked about the grave of Musa b. `Imran عليه السلام – where is it? So, he said: It is at the great path, at the red dune.
